Output 4399931eb3aa73761ecb8410626efc624faf9bedbb71c4e4d042df9c3c49c57e:17

value
770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7abdc58409f4c68064565652ccb1078d25b31ad OP_EQUAL
address
3KtnGox4RVGRKcFzkvKiT2D3oZymCwHC7d
transaction
4399931eb3aa73761ecb8410626efc624faf9bedbb71c4e4d042df9c3c49c57e
spent
true